Next to the trowel rests the wooden dibber, a pointed planting tool used for making precise holes in the soil for seeds or small seedlings. The dibber is crafted from polished wood and features engraved measurement markings along its tapered body. These markings help gardeners maintain consistent planting depth, an important factor for successful germination.
